Product Overview

Category: Integrated Circuits (ICs)

Use: The MAX4604CPE+ is a high-performance, quad, single-pole/double-throw (SPDT) analog switch designed for use in various applications requiring signal routing and switching.

Characteristics: - Low ON-resistance - Wide operating voltage range - Fast switching speed - Low power consumption

Package: The MAX4604CPE+ is available in an industry-standard 16-pin plastic DIP package.

Essence: This IC provides a reliable and efficient solution for signal routing and switching needs in electronic circuits.

Packaging/Quantity: The MAX4604CPE+ is typically sold in reels of 2500 units.

Specifications

  • Supply Voltage Range: +2.7V to +12V
  • ON-Resistance (RON): 50Ω (typical)
  • Switching Time (tSW): 100ns (typical)
  • Operating Temperature Range: -40°C to +85°C

Functional Features

  • Quad SPDT Switches: The MAX4604CPE+ integrates four independent single-pole/double-throw switches, allowing for versatile signal routing and switching capabilities.
  • Low ON-Resistance: The IC offers low ON-resistance, minimizing signal attenuation and ensuring high-quality signal transmission.
  • Wide Operating Voltage Range: With a voltage range of +2.7V to +12V, the MAX4604CPE+ can be used in various electronic systems.
  • Fast Switching Speed: The IC provides fast switching times, enabling quick signal routing and minimizing delays.
  • Low Power Consumption: The MAX4604CPE+ is designed to consume minimal power, making it suitable for battery-powered applications.

Working Principles

The MAX4604CPE+ operates based on the principles of solid-state switching. When a control signal is applied to the appropriate input pin (IN1 to IN4), the corresponding switch connects the common terminal (COM) to either the normally open (NO1) or normally closed (NC1) terminal, depending on the desired signal routing configuration.
